Merge tag 'for-6.18/dm-changes' of git://git.kernel.org/pub/scm/linux/kernel/git/device-mapper/linux-dm
Pull device mapper updates from Mikulas Patocka:
- a new dm-pcache target for read/write caching on persistent memory
- fix typos in docs
- misc small refactoring
- mark dm-error with DM_TARGET_PASSES_INTEGRITY
- dm-request-based: fix NULL pointer dereference and quiesce_depth out of sync
- dm-linear: optimize REQ_PREFLUSH
- dm-vdo: return error on corrupted metadata
- dm-integrity: support asynchronous hash interface
